Reduces Health Risks
Health is wealth, and a damp basement threatens this wealth. Moist environments are breeding grounds for moulds and mildew, linked to many health issues ranging from mild allergies to severe respiratory conditions. For families, especially those with young children or elderly members, ensuring a healthy living environment is paramount. Basement Waterproofing Toronto guarantees a dry basement, drastically reducing the chances of mould and mildew proliferation. It’s not just about structural safety but about preserving the health of the home’s inhabitants.

Energy Efficiency
When a basement is damp, it tends to make the entire house feel cooler. This necessitates more heating in the winter months. Homeowners can reduce the energy required to heat their homes by waterproofing and eliminating this moisture. Dry basements act as better insulators. With the advantages of time, the home will become both eco-friendly and economically efficient. The potential savings in heating costs are notable in a city like Toronto, where winters are unforgiving.

Initial Cost
Every good thing comes with a price. While the long-term benefits of waterproofing are undeniable, it demands a considerable initial investment. This cost varies based on the property size, the extent of work, and the chosen service provider. This upfront expenditure can seem daunting for some homeowners, especially those on a tight budget or those who view their stay in a particular home as temporary. Evaluating whether the immediate benefits and long-term savings justify this initial financial outlay is essential.

Potential Over-reliance
Human nature tends to gravitate towards complacency when equipped with protective measures. With a robust waterproofing system in place, there’s a risk that homeowners might neglect other crucial maintenance activities. Essential tasks like routine inspections, addressing minor repairs, or checking for wear and tear might fall by the wayside, potentially leading to other non-water-related issues in the future. Basement waterproofing is comprehensive but not an absolute guard against all basement concerns.
